Why Does Whipping Cream Lose Stability?


Whipping cream is an emulsion of fat (cream) and air. When whipped, the fat globules stabilize the air bubbles, creating a light, fluffy texture. However, factors like temperature, fat content, and over-whipping can cause instability, leading to:
♦ Deflation – Air escapes, and the cream collapses.
♦ Weeping (syneresis) – Liquid separates from the foam.
♦ Graininess – Fat crystals clump together, creating an unpleasant texture.

Emulsifiers help by strengthening the fat-air interface, improving structure and longevity.


What is PGMS Emulsifier?


PGMS, or Propylene Glycol Monostearate, is a widely used food emulsifier that helps mix fat and water, two components that naturally separate. PGMS emulsifier is widely used in: Whipped toppings, Ice cream, Cake batters, Non-dairy creamers.
In whipping cream, PGMS plays a key role in stabilizing the foam, improving water retention, and maintaining a smooth, creamy texture.

Key Advantages of Using PGMS Emulsifier in Whipping Cream


❋ Enhanced Foam Structure: The PGMS emulsifier helps form a finer and more stable air bubble network, giving whipping cream a lighter yet more resilient texture.

❋ Minimized Water Separation (Syneresis): By improving water retention, the PGMS emulsifier significantly reduces the risk of water leakage, maintaining product quality over time.

❋Greater Volume and Creamy Consistency: With the aid of a PGMS emulsifier, whipping cream achieves better aeration, resulting in increased volume and a richer, smoother mouthfeel.

❋Improved Stability Under Cooling Conditions: The PGMS emulsifier enhances the cream’s ability to stay firm and stable even during extended refrigeration or slight temperature fluctuations.

How to Use PGMS Emulsifiers in Whipping Cream


1. Dosage Recommendations
To achieve optimal results, PGMS emulsifier should be used at 0.3% to 0.5% of the total cream weight. Accurate measurement is crucial, as using too much can lead to an overly dense texture.

2. Incorporation Method
Pre-mix PGMS: Dissolve the PGMS emulsifier in a small portion of cream warmed to around 45–50°C.
Blend Thoroughly: Stir until the PGMS is fully dispersed and dissolved.
Cool the Cream: After incorporation, cool the mixture to 4–7°C, the ideal whipping temperature.
Whip as Usual: Whip at medium speed to incorporate air gradually and form a stable foam structure.
In industrial production, PGMS emulsifier can be added during the cream pasteurization process to ensure complete dispersion.


Other Uses of PGMS Emulsifier Besides Whipping Cream


While PGMS emulsifier is highly effective in improving whipping cream stability, its applications extend far beyond that.

Margarine and Shortening: PGMS emulsifier plays a crucial role in creating stable emulsions, enhancing the spreadability and texture of these products.

Baked Goods: It strengthens dough, promotes a softer crumb texture, and helps extend the shelf life of bakery products.

PGMS E477 emulsifier in baking

Non-Dairy Creamers and Beverage Whiteners: PGMS emulsifier helps prevent oil separation and ensures a smooth, consistent texture, making it ideal for these products.

Frozen Desserts: It improves the overall texture and stability of frozen desserts by preventing oil separation and maintaining a creamy, uniform texture.
